Spatially varying absorptive or scattering inclusions in a diffusive slab: a perturbation approach to the time-resolved transmittance

Articolo
Data di Pubblicazione:
2007
Abstract:
In the framework of perturbation approach to diffusion equation analytical expressions are derived to describe the effects on the time-resolved transmittance due to the presence of an inclusion that can be purely absorptive or diffusive. The formula assume the optical properties of the inclusion are spatially Gaussian distributed. The accuracy and the application range of the perturbed transmittance are investigated through comparisons with the numerical solutions of the time-dependent diffusion equation given by using the Finite Element Method. A case of practical interest for two-dimensional breast imaging is considered.
